Comprehensive Guide to Medicare Assignment
What is the Medicare Assignment Form?
The Medicare Assignment Form is a crucial document in healthcare, authorizing Xubex Pharmacy Services to release medical information to Medicare and other insurers. This form also facilitates the assignment of benefits related to diabetic supplies and ensures that the patient or their legal guardian acknowledges their responsibility for deductibles and co-payments. Both the patient's signature and, if applicable, the legal guardian's signature are essential for validation.
Purpose and Benefits of the Medicare Assignment Form
The primary purpose of the Medicare Assignment Form is to streamline the process of assigning Medicare benefits for diabetic supplies. By completing this form, patients help ensure that their medical information is shared with Medicare and their insurers, which can expedite claims and payments. This form also serves to clarify the financial responsibilities that patients hold regarding deductible amounts and co-payments.
Who Needs the Medicare Assignment Form?
This form is required by patients and legal guardians who wish to authorize the release of medical information to Medicare. Scenarios that might necessitate the use of this form include when a patient is starting a new medication plan that requires insurance coverage or when they are receiving diabetic supplies. To use this form, users must be eligible Medicare beneficiaries or their legal representatives.

Who is eligible to complete the Medicare Assignment Form?
Any patient or their legal guardian seeking to authorize the assignment of Medicare benefits for diabetic supplies can complete this form.
Are there any deadlines for submitting the form?
While the Medicare Assignment Form does not usually have specific deadlines, it is advisable to submit it as soon as possible to avoid delays in receiving benefits.
How should the completed form be submitted?
You can submit the completed Medicare Assignment Form electronically through pdfFiller or print it out and send it to Xubex Pharmacy Services by mail.
What supporting documents are needed with this form?
Typically, supporting documents include proof of identity, insurance details, and any relevant medical records that are necessary for the authorization process.
What common mistakes should be avoided when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include incomplete information, missing signatures, and unclear entries. Ensure all fields are filled out correctly.
How long does it take to process the form?
Processing times can vary, but typically allow a few weeks for Medicare or insurance companies to review and respond after submission.
Can the form be notarized?
No, the Medicare Assignment Form does not require notarization, but it must be signed by the patient or their legal guardian.
